Next-Generation Overhead Persistent Infrared (Nex-Gen OPIR) Space, Block 0 Polar (Project 657121): The primary mission is to provide initial missile warning of a ballistic missile attack on the US, its deployed forces, and its allies. Next-Gen OPIR Space enhances detection and improves reporting of intercontinental ballistic missile launches, submarine launched ballistic missile launches, and tactical ballistic missile launches. Development consists of the Next-Gen OPIR Polar (NGP) missile warning satellites with new payloads in a highly resilient bus, providing real-time persistent global infrared coverage to meet validated Joint Requirements Oversight Council (JROC) requirements on current and future space domain demands. The program office is acquiring the NGP capability through three contract phases. Phase 0, awarded in June 2018, encompassed system requirements analysis and risk reduction efforts, which led to a March 2020 System Requirements Review (SRR). Phase 1, awarded in May 2020, encompasses engineering design, unit hardware procurement, component and subsystem qualification and design, critical path flight hardware procurement, and risk reduction efforts, and culminated in a System Critical Design Review (CDR) in August 2024. Phase 2 was awarded in October 2024, encompassing manufacture, assembly, integration, test and launch of two satellites. This program falls within the Missile Warning and Missile Tracking (MW/MT) mission area which provides the multi-orbit space and ground architecture required to detect and track missiles and hypersonic glide vehicles worldwide.
FY2027 planned work The Space Force intends to terminate the program in FY 2027.
FY2026 to FY2027 change FY 2027 through FY 2031 funding for NGP is removed as the Space Force continues investment in the Resilient Missile Warning/Missile Tracking (MW/MT) architecture. Due to projected polar coverage from the Low Earth Orbit (LEO) and Medium Earth Orbit (MEO) layers of the Resilient Missile Warning/Missile Tracking (MW/MT); a risk-informed decision has been made to terminate the Next-Gen OPIR Polar program.
FY2026 plans — current year FY 2026 funds required to complete Phase 1 contract closeout activities for development activities of spacecraft bus & communication payload and all associated subsystem components. Complete flight hardware procurements for SVs #1 and #2. Continue development of ground and spacecraft flight software and mission data processing algorithms. Continue assembly, integration and test of flight mission payload for SV #1. Continue subsystem component and integration testing, and simulation development for requirements verification.
